TikTok Shop Malaysia recently revealed that it intends to push out a series of marketing and promotional support tools for its merchants. This includes more subsidies so that more entrepreneurs and creators can kickstart their eCommerce journey or expand their businesses. These updates were announced at the TikTok Shop Summit 2023.

Merchants on TikTok Shop will reportedly enjoy a rise in product subsidies by a hundred-fold and receive 0% commission for purchases made by customers through the “Shop” tab, according to The Edge Malaysia. The “Shop” tab is where sellers can share their product recommendations via product listings.

Additionally, as part of its shoppertainment efforts, TikTok Shop also reportedly wants to increase LIVE sessions, which is a popular mix of entertainment and commerce. This allows the merchants to connect with their audiences better.

TikTok launched TikTok Shop in Malaysia in April last year, which quickly became an effective eCommerce solutions provider for its users.

Earlier this year, Malaysian buy-now-pay-later app, Atome, partnered with TikTok Shop to enable businesses of all sizes, particularly among young entrepreneurs and SMEs. This was to harness the potential of online shopping and foster greater economic growth in the country.

Head of commercial at Atome, William Yang added that by integrating Atome as a payment option on TikTok shop, it could drive eCommerce growth while also providing consumers with the choice, convenience and flexibility of how they want to shop and pay.

While in Malaysia, TikTok Shop has encouraged more sellers, across the shore in Indonesia, TikTok Shop was recently banned by the Indonesia government. This was a consequence of TikTok's failure to make TikTok Shop a standalone app after being given a one-week deadline to become a standalone app.

The Indonesian government said that the regulations were aimed at helping protect local physical and online retailers.
